Height isn't as important as leg length.
I'm 5ft 6 and have 28" legs, proper stumpy! If you have 30-31"+ legs you will have a large advantage.
The riding school gave me a gs500 for my DAS back in the day with a lower saddle, they had it carved out for dwarves like me did the trick.
First bike was a shock though, cbr600f sport, 810mm seat height or so, i was on tip toes.
Every bike ever since has been the same you get used to it, don't be put off.
Enquire with your school about a low bike. Though when you turn up for training they will do their best to get you comfortable anyway, probably have a lowered bike for shorties, or perhaps a low seat option etc. |
